Cítili ste niekedy mrazivý strach z chybového hlásenia plného disku na vašom počítači so systémom Linux? Nebojte sa, pre mocnýchdf>Command je pripravený vás previesť zradným terénom správy miesta na disku! Tento článok sa ponorí hlboko dodf>príkaz, ktorý vás vybaví vedomosťami a zručnosťami, aby ste sa mohli bezpečne pohybovať vo vašom úložisku.
Čo je príkaz df v systéme Linux?
disk free tiež známy ako `df`, čo je výkonný nástroj, ktorý poskytuje cenné informácie o využití miesta na disku. The df zobrazí informácie o využití miesta na disku súborového systému v pripojenom súborovom systéme. Tento príkaz získa informácie z `/proc/mounts` alebo `/etc/mtab`. Príkaz df štandardne zobrazuje miesto na disku v kilobajtoch (KB) a kvôli prehľadnosti používa prípony jednotiek SI (napr. M pre megabajty, G pre gigabajty).
Syntax príkazu `df` v Linuxe
Základná syntaxdf>je:
df [options] [filesystems]>
Tu,
options>: Toto sú voliteľné príznaky, ktoré upravujú výstup príkazu. Niektoré dôležité si rozoberieme neskôr.filesystems>: Môžete zadať špecifické súborové systémy (pripojovacie body), aby ste skontrolovali ich využitie namiesto získavania informácií o všetkých pripojených jednotkách.
Ak nie je uvedený žiadny názov súboru, zobrazí sa miesto dostupné na všetkých aktuálne pripojených súborových systémoch.
Napríklad:
df>
Zobrazí sa informácie o všetkých pripojených súborových systémoch, ktoré budú zahŕňať celkovú veľkosť, využitý priestor, percento využitia a bod pripojenia.
strojopis pre každého
df
Tento príkaz zobrazí tabuľku so stĺpcami pre:
- Systém súborov: Názov pripojeného úložného zariadenia (napr.
/dev/sda4>). - Veľkosť: Celková veľkosť súborového systému v bajtoch.
- Použité: Množstvo miesta, ktoré aktuálne zaberajú údaje v bajtoch.
- Využiť: Množstvo dostupného voľného miesta v bajtoch.
- Použitie %: Percento použitého súborového systému.
- Namontované na: Adresár, kde je pripojený súborový systém (napr.
/>,/home>).
Ak teraz zadáte konkrétny súbor, zobrazia sa informácie o pripojení tohto konkrétneho súboru.
Napríklad:
df jayesh.txt>
df jayesh.txt
`jayesh.txt` môžete nahradiť požadovaným názvom súboru
Možnosti dostupné v príkaze `df` v systéme Linux
| možnosti | Popis |
|---|---|
| „-a“ alebo „-all“ | Zahŕňa pseudo, duplicitné a neprístupné súborové systémy vo výstupe. |
| „-B“ alebo „–veľkosť-bloku=“ | Pred vytlačením zmeňte veľkosti podľa VEĽKOSTI. |
| „-h“ alebo „– čitateľné pre ľudí“ | Tlačí veľkosti vo formáte čitateľnom pre ľudí pomocou sily 1024. |
| „-H“ alebo „-si“ | Vytlačí veľkosti vo formáte čitateľnom pre človeka s použitím sily 1000. |
| „-i“ alebo „–inodes“ | Uvádza informácie o inode namiesto použitia bloku. |
| „-l“ alebo „–local“ | Obmedzuje výpis na lokálne súborové systémy. |
| „-P“ alebo „–prenosnosť“ | Používa výstupný formát POSIX pre lepšiu prenosnosť. |
| „–synchronizácia“ | Pred získaním informácií o používaní vyvolá synchronizáciu. |
| '-Celkom' | Eliminuje všetky položky bezvýznamné vzhľadom na dostupný priestor a vytvorí celkový súčet. |
| „-t“ alebo „–type=“ | Obmedzuje výpis na súborové systémy typu TYPE. |
| „-T“ alebo „–typ tlače“ | Vypíše typ systému súborov |
Použitie a implementácia príkazu df v systéme Linux
Možnosť `-a` v príkaze `df` v systéme Linux
Ak chcete zobraziť celý súborový systém, použite voľbu -a.
df -a>
df -a
Možnosť `-h` alebo `-H` v príkaze `df` v systéme Linux
Ak chcete zobraziť veľkosť v mocnine 1024, použite možnosť -h
df -h jayesh.txt>
df -h jayesh.txt
Použite možnosť -H na zobrazenie veľkostí v mocnine 1000
df -H jayesh.txt>
df -H jayesh.txt
Možnosť `–total` v príkaze `df` v Linuxe
Ak chcete získať úplný celkový súčet, použite možnosť –total
df --total>
df – celkom
zapnite java
Možnosť `-T` v príkaze `df` v Linuxe.
Na zobrazenie typu súboru použite voľbu -T
Napríklad:
df -T jayesh.txt>
df -T jayesh.txt
Môžete vidieť, že typ súboru pre `jayesh.txt` je ext4
Možnosť `–help` v príkaze `df` v Linuxe
A pre ďalšiu pomoc môžete použiť možnosť –help.
df --help>
df – pomoc
Možnosť `-x` v príkaze `df` v systéme Linux
Vylúčte z výstupu špecifické typy súborových systémov
Napríklad: tmpfs
df -x tmpfs>
df -x tmpfs
Často kladená otázka
1. Čo je df> príkaz v Linuxe a čo robí?
'
df`>command je nástroj Linux, ktorý sa používa na zobrazenie informácií o využití miesta na disku v systéme súborov. Zobrazuje podrobnosti, ako je celkový priestor na disku, použitý priestor, dostupný priestor a percento využitia pre každý pripojený súborový systém.
2. Ako môžem použiť df> príkaz na zobrazenie informácií o mieste na disku pre konkrétny súborový systém?
Ak chcete zobraziť informácie o mieste na disku pre konkrétny súborový systém, môžete použiť súbor `
-h`>voľbu pre ľudským čitateľným výstupom a ako argument zadajte cestu súborového systému. Napríklad:df -h /dev/sda1>
3. Môže df> príkaz zobraziť informácie o mieste na disku v konkrétnom formáte alebo jednotkách?
Áno,
df>poskytuje možnosti na zobrazenie informácií o mieste na disku v rôznych formátoch. The-h>možnosť, ako už bolo spomenuté, zobrazuje veľkosti vo formáte čitateľnom pre ľudí (napr. KB, MB, GB). Okrem toho môžete použiť možnosti ako-k>(kilobajty),-m>(megabajty) a-g>(gigabajty) na prispôsobenie výstupu.
4. Ako môžem triediť df> výstup na zobrazenie súborových systémov s najväčším alebo najmenším využitím miesta na disku?
Môžete použiť `
--sort`>možnosť s `df`>príkaz na zoradenie výstupu na základe konkrétnych stĺpcov. Ak chcete napríklad zoradiť podľa percenta využitia miesta na disku v zostupnom poradí, môžete použiť príkaz:df --sort=-p>
5. Existuje spôsob, ako vylúčiť určité súborové systémy z df> výstup príkazu?
Áno, môžete použiť
-x>možnosť, za ktorou nasleduje zoznam typov súborových systémov, ktoré sa majú vylúčiť z výstupu. Napríklad na vylúčenietmpfs>súborový systém, môžete použiť:df -x tmpfs>
Záver
V tomto článku sme rozobrali príkaz `df`, ktorý je výkonným nástrojom na monitorovanie využitia miesta na disku v systéme Linux. Pochopením jeho možností, o ktorých sme diskutovali, a ich efektívnym využívaním na získanie užitočných informácií, ako je používanie súborového systému, identifikáciu potenciálnych obmedzení úložiska a prijímanie informovaných rozhodnutí týkajúcich sa prideľovania a správy zdrojov.